Understanding Onchain Economies

An onchain economy refers to all forms of economic activities — such as trading, lending, asset transfers, gaming, or community contributions — that occur directly on blockchain networks. Instead of being managed by a central authority, these activities are facilitated through smart contracts and cryptographic rules.

Key features of onchain economies include:

  • Transparency: All transactions are publicly verifiable on the blockchain.
  • Accessibility: Anyone with internet access can participate.
  • Programmability: Rules of exchange, incentives, or ownership can be embedded into smart contracts.
  • Interoperability: Tokens can often move across multiple platforms and ecosystems.

Tokens, therefore, are the fundamental building blocks of these economies. They can represent money, ownership, rights, or even community participation. Businesses seeking to become part of this digital economy usually begin with token creation.

Types of Tokens Driving Onchain Economies

Different types of tokens play different roles in blockchain-driven ecosystems. Understanding these categories is essential to know how they shape economic interactions.

Utility Tokens

  • Provide holders access to services or functions within a platform.
  • Commonly used in decentralized applications for transaction fees, voting power, or service access.
  • Example: Tokens used to pay for transactions in a decentralized file storage system.

Security Tokens

  • Represent ownership in assets such as shares, bonds, or real estate.
  • Must comply with securities regulations.
  • Provide dividends, profit shares, or voting rights.

Stablecoins

  • Pegged to fiat currencies like USD or commodities like gold.
  • Reduce volatility and are widely used in trade, payments, and savings.

Non-Fungible Tokens (NFTs)

  • Represent unique digital assets such as art, collectibles, in-game items, or proof-of-ownership credentials.
  • Have significant growth in areas like gaming, entertainment, and real estate records.

Governance Tokens

  • Provide voting rights in decentralized organizations (DAOs).
  • Enable participants to influence protocol upgrades and governance decisions.

Each category contributes differently to the growing structure of onchain economies.

Token Development Lifecycle

A structured development lifecycle ensures tokens function as intended. Firms working with blockchain developers follow clear steps:

  1. Requirement Gathering and Analysis:
    Understanding the client’s business model, goals, and token use case.
  2. Token Architecture and Design:
    Planning supply, distribution, governance rules, compliance checks, and blockchain selection.
  3. Smart Contract Development:
    Writing the underlying code for supply rules, minting, burning, transfers, and upgrades.
  4. Testing and Security Audits:
    Simulating transactions and ensuring the token smart contract is free of bugs and vulnerabilities.
  5. Deployment:
    Launching tokens onto the chosen blockchain.
  6. Integration:
    Enabling wallets, payment solutions, and exchange listings to make tokens usable.
  7. Maintenance and Support:
    Tracking usage, improving features, and resolving technical issues post-launch.

This structured lifecycle guarantees consistent outcomes and complements onchain adoption strategies.

Industry Use Cases of Tokens

Finance and Banking

  • Tokenized securities, stablecoins, and CBDCs (Central Bank Digital Currencies).
  • Cross-border settlements at reduced cost.

Supply Chain

  • Tracking goods by embedding ownership history in tokens.
  • Preventing counterfeit items through verified digital tokens.

Healthcare

  • Tokenizing health records with patient-controlled access.
  • Incentivizing medical research participation.

Real Estate

  • Fractional ownership through security tokens.
  • Easier property transfer using blockchain records.

Gaming and Entertainment

  • Token-based in-game economies.
  • NFTs providing ownership rights for digital goods.

Retail and Loyalty Programs

  • Tokens representing reward points redeemable across platforms.

As these sectors embrace token solutions, onchain economies become stronger and more interconnected.

Challenges in Token Development

Despite the potential, token creation presents challenges businesses must consider:

  • Regulatory Complexity: Navigating compliance across multiple countries.
  • Market Competition: New tokens face pressure in achieving real adoption.
  • Security Concerns: Risks of smart contract bugs and hacking.
  • Volatility: Except for stablecoins, token valuation can vary sharply.
  • User Education: Many end-users still struggle to interact with tokens effectively.

The lending dilemma in developing countries

Worldwide, major markets move in sync. When interest rates spike in one market, the whole world feels the ripple effect, even among markets of dramatically different sizes.

Every move the United States makes compounds the issue due to the dominance of the US Dollar and the influence of the US Treasury Market, which is the benchmark for global interest rates.

The effect goes both ways. Low and lower-middle-income countries are home to approximately four billion people, so their economic malaise a state of economic stagnation or downturn characterized by persistent inflation or lackluster growth will inevitably spill over.

Their economic development is already below average relative to other nations, heightening tensions.

Major lenders are often reluctant to service people living in developing countries because of high perceived risk.

These locations are susceptible to economic instability, which impacts long-term mortgage financing and increases loan defaults.

The lack of a stable local currency, standardized underwriting practice or credit bureaus complicates the conventional approach.

Emerging economies are in a transitional phase of economic development. Relatively high economic growth leads them toward becoming developed nations.

Even under these circumstances, mortgage lending remains poorly understood and inaccessible. DeFi poses a solution fixed-rate lending protocols.

DeFi protocols leverage blockchain technology

Conventional mortgage document verification requires time-consuming cross-validation. The title management process is similarly inefficient and prone to human error and fraud.

Since property transactions and loan servicing involve multiple parties and extensive paperwork, borrowers are often confused about their loan term, interest rate or outstanding balance.

If the lender’s practice is not streamlined, going through conventional channels can take days or weeks.

The time-consuming mortgage underwriting process can take weeks, depending on how busy the lender is and whether the underwriter needs more information.

In comparison, it takes mere minutes to secure a DeFi loan.

DeFi protocols leverage blockchain technology for transparent, accessible and affordable fixed-rate loans, bypassing the inefficiencies and high costs associated with conventional banking.

They store all relevant property, payment and personal details in a tamper-resistant ledger to ensure accuracy and fairness.

Smart contracts facilitate and automate mortgage contracts.

This technology improves verification speed, reduces disputes and eliminates redundancies, enabling institutions to quickly verify documents and offer mortgages.

The process is more transparent, enhancing trust among those in developing nations.

The benefits of DeFi fixed-rate lending protocols

DeFi enables new forms of home ownership and property investment, which are ideal for those in emerging economies.

In peer-to-peer lending, for instance, they could earn a 15% annual percentage yield by lending stablecoins through crypto savings accounts or liquidity pools.

They could use smart contracts to enforce the payback period, reducing counterparty risk.

Asset tokenization enables fractional ownership of loan portfolios, allowing investors to own portions of real estate instead of purchasing it in full.

Communities can collect their funds in liquidity pools to help individuals take out mortgages they wouldn’t have been able to get alone.

Blockchain technology streamlines and lowers the cost of the mortgage process by making most intermediaries redundant.

Traditionally, lenders charge for originating the loan and may also require recipients to pay third-party closing costs for services like appraisals and title insurance.

DeFi has low overhead expenses, making the process more cost-effective.
